Facebook will tell you if a page is satire, but not if your data was leaked

<div class="feat-image">(https://9to5mac.com/wp-content/uploads/sites/6/2021/04/Facebook-will-tell-you-if-a-page-is-satire.jpg?quality=82&strip=all&w=1600)</div>
<p><a href="https://9to5mac.com/guides/facebook/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">Facebook[/url] will tell you if a page is satire, as well as if it isn’t, in a new initiative. When a satirical page uses the name of a politician, for example, it will be labeled “Satire Page” to ensure that people don’t mistake it for the real person.</p>
<p>Conversely, posts by politicians will be labeled as “Public Official” …</p>
